legongju.com
我们一直在努力
2024-12-24 08:07 | 星期二

.net c#开发如何提升效率

在.NET C#开发中,提升效率可以通过多种方式实现。以下是一些实用的方法和技巧:

使用高效的开发工具

选择一个功能强大的IDE,如Visual Studio,它提供了代码补全、语法高亮、错误提示和调试工具等功能,有助于提高编程效率。

掌握基本语法和概念

深入理解C#的基本语法和概念是提高效率的基础。

合理规划代码结构

良好的代码结构有助于提高代码的可读性和可维护性。

使用代码生成工具

可以自动生成一些常用的代码,节省时间。

复用代码

通过创建可复用的组件和类,可以避免重复编写相同的代码。

使用库和框架

利用现有的库和框架,加速开发过程。例如,使用BenchmarkDotNet进行性能基准测试,使用ScottPlot进行交互式绘图,使用Moq进行模拟和依赖注入,使用AutoMapper进行对象映射,使用QuestPDF生成PDF文档。

进行代码重构

定期对代码进行重构,优化代码结构,提高性能。

使用设计模式

遵循一些常见的设计模式,可以使代码更具有可扩展性和可维护性。

避免过度设计

在保证代码质量的前提下,尽量简洁明了。

进行代码审查

与其他开发者共同审查代码,发现潜在问题。

利用自动化测试

确保代码的质量和稳定性,减少错误。

通过上述方法,您可以显著提高.NET C#开发的效率和质量。不断学习和实践新的技术和工具,将有助于您不断提升开发能力。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/36906.html

相关推荐

  • c# doevents对线程有用吗

    c# doevents对线程有用吗

    在C#中,DoEvents方法主要用于处理Windows消息队列中的消息。它通常用于在WinForms应用程序中处理用户界面(UI)事件,如按钮点击、键盘输入等。DoEvents会将当前...

  • c# doevents能解决什么问题

    c# doevents能解决什么问题

    DoEvents() 是 Windows 编程中的一个函数,主要用于处理消息队列中的消息。在 C# 中,它可以用于解决以下问题: 界面卡顿:当程序执行耗时操作(如文件读写、网络...

  • c# doevents怎样使用

    c# doevents怎样使用

    DoEvents() 是 Windows 编程中的一个函数,用于处理消息队列中的所有挂起的 Windows 消息。在 C# 中,它通常用于在长时间运行的循环中处理用户输入和其他事件。以...

  • c# doevents适用哪些场景

    c# doevents适用哪些场景

    DoEvents 是 Windows Forms 应用程序中用于处理消息队列中的消息的一种方法。它允许应用程序在等待某个事件完成时继续执行其他任务,而不是阻塞整个程序的执行。...

  • .net c#开发常用框架有哪些

    .net c#开发常用框架有哪些

    在.NET C#开发中,有许多优秀的框架可供选择,它们各自适用于不同的开发场景和需求。以下是一些常用的.NET C#开发框架: ASP.NET Core:用于构建现代基于云的Web...

  • .net c#开发适合什么人

    .net c#开发适合什么人

    .NET C#开发适合对编程感兴趣的人,无论您是初学者还是有经验的开发者。以下是一些适合学习.NET C#开发的人群特征: 初学者:C#有着相对简单和易于理解的语法,同...

  • .net c#开发需要哪些基础

    .net c#开发需要哪些基础

    要开始.NET C#开发,你需要掌握一些基础知识,这些知识将为你后续的学习和开发工作打下坚实的基础。以下是一些必须掌握的基础知识和技能:
    C#语言基础 C#语...

  • .net c#开发有哪些优势

    .net c#开发有哪些优势

    C#作为一种现代化的编程语言,在软件开发领域具有多方面的优势。以下是C#开发的一些主要优势: 跨平台能力:随着.NET Core和.NET 5/6/7等版本的推出,C#已经实现...